Has anyone met a true Psychopath? Or believe they might have?

I have, once. Back in 1991, I was doing some Adult Study Courses at a local College. This guy around our age (about 18 at the time), befriended myself and another friend of mine. We used to all eat lunch together, and we both had crushes on him. He was handsome, well dressed, stylish, utterly charming, well mannered, intelligent, attentive, really made you feel like you'd known him forever after just one conversation. He was pretty much the sort of guy any Parent would just love for their daughter to bring home. I remember being so jealous when my friend got to go on a couple of dates with him.

Then one day about 5 or 6 years later I saw his picture in the paper. They were dubbing him the 'Baby Faced Killer'. He'd raped, and murdered an 80 year old woman after breaking into her home. Apparently when he was asked why he did it, he replied that he was 'bored' and 'wanted to experience what it felt like'.
